





Le système de préparation d’échantillons intelligent entièrement automatique WIT-1 est spécialement développé pour la détection de coupes transversales dans des industries telles que les semi-conducteurs et les circuits imprimés… Il peut être utilisé pour la détection et l’analyse précises de la position des trous des circuits imprimés, du cuivre, des joints de soudure et des billes d’étain. Il utilise une caméra CCD haute définition pour déterminer la position de meulage, ce qui lui permet d’effectuer automatiquement des processus tels que le meulage grossier, le meulage fin, le polissage fin et le nettoyage.
Caractéristiques:
1)High-precision CCD lens for sample calibration offers high accuracy and a large field of view, achieving a grinding precision of ±10μm.
2)Multiple grinding lines can be calibrated on a single sample at once. After completing one grind, it automatically proceeds to the next without requiring recalibration.
3)Automatically adjusts the grinding angle to correct samples that are tilted during mounting.
4)Can hold up to 3 samples simultaneously for grinding and polishing.
5)The pressure and speed applied to the sample are controllable, preventing cracking or breaking due to excessive pressure.
6)Equipped with laser marking/coding for sample traceability.
7)Dual workstations with automatic grinding disc changeover; can accommodate up to 20 grinding discs.
8)Capable of photographing the ground/polished surface.
9)Configured with 4 sets of different polishing fluids, 2 of which have mechanical stirring; all 4 sets feature liquid level alarms.
10)Includes a cleaning station with ultrasonic cleaning, water rinsing, and air blow-drying.
11)Processed samples are placed face-up and arranged orderly in the recovery tray to avoid scratching the prepared surface.
